Post by ParaPsych on Apr 5, 2018 19:19:12 GMT
People don't realise how quickly an older player can go.
Nigel Worthington was a Premier league player the season before we got him and he was wank.
I'm not sure a player like Walters, who will be 35 early next season has much running around left in him.
Huth will be 34 next season. Gerry Taggart was younger than that when he first joined. We got one more regular season out of him once he turned 34. So yeah you might get something out of an old man centre half if you're lucky but even then it's going to be limited.
34 year old Whelan has seemingly gone already. Look how quickly 34 year old Fletcher has become worthless to anybody, and he was better than any of them at his peak.
